Enhancing Healthcare Diagnostics With Optical Technologies
Optical modern technologies are reinventing healthcare diagnostics, a lot like they've changed manufacturing processes. You can see just how these improvements make it possible for quicker, more precise disease discovery and surveillance. For example, optical comprehensibility tomography (OCT) provides high-resolution photos of the retina, allowing for very early detection of conditions like glaucoma and diabetic person retinopathy.
Furthermore, fluorescence microscopy can help you recognize particular cellular pens, improving cancer diagnostics. With non-invasive techniques like optical spectroscopy, you have the ability to analyze tissue homes, supplying real-time insights without the need for biopsies.

Advancements in Optical Measurement for Environmental Tracking
Optical dimension modern technologies have considerably advanced, boosting our ability to keep track of environmental modifications with unmatched precision. You can currently utilize progressed sensing units that make use of light to spot air high quality, water purity, and even biodiversity. These systems provide real-time data, enabling you to respond quickly to environmental risks.
For example, remote noticing methods allow the evaluation of deforestation and metropolitan sprawl, using satellite imagery to track changes over time. Spectroscopy methods have actually boosted your capacity to recognize toxins at minute focus, ensuring conformity with ecological guidelines.
Furthermore, improvements in LiDAR innovation permit accurate topographic mapping, important for flood threat monitoring and environment conservation. Optical Dimension Solutions in Electronics and Semiconductor Industries
In the busy world of electronics and semiconductors, leveraging sophisticated optical measurement remedies can substantially improve manufacturing procedures and product quality. These systems permit you to evaluate crucial criteria such as density, surface roughness, and attribute sizes with extraordinary precision. By using techniques like laser triangulation and interferometry, you can identify minute flaws that standard techniques could miss.
